I am using on my own computer not on the server, just i have installed appachi on my pc, also when I create the db I change the collation to "utf8_persian-ci" but the persian word is not imported, the english words are ok...

it's not enaugh to change the collation of the database you have to change the collation for the needed table and the needed field also.
when you chose the database chose the table and click operations and change the collation in the same way chose the table and the needed field and click operations to change the field collation it will show right charecter set
